Several years ago, American airlines faced the challenge of replacing aging 50-seat aircraft such as the Bombardier CRJ 100/200 and Embraer ERJ-145. As major manufacturers like Embraer and Bombardier had ceased production of these smaller planes, an alternative solution was necessary. Bombardier's approach involved modifying the larger CRJ700 to create a new model with only 50 seats, known as the CRJ550.

In February 2019, FlightGlobal reported that Bombardier was advancing with the certification process for this new model. United Airlines was announced as the first carrier to incorporate these planes into its operations through GoJet Airlines based in St. Louis.

Certification for the CRJ550 was achieved by September 26, 2019. Fred Cromer, then President of Bombardier, remarked on this development: “The new CRJ550 model is the only solution in North America that can replace the existing fleet of aging 50-seaters... This is one more example of how we are focusing on creating value for our customers and a very important endorsement from United in regards to the CRJ platform.”

The inaugural flight took place in early October from Chicago O’Hare International Airport (ORD) to Harrisburg International Airport (MDT). Zach Griff from The Points Guy noted that upon boarding, "how spacious the aircraft felt."

Initially exclusive to GoJet Airlines until July this year, SkyWest Airlines has since begun operating similar aircraft under Delta Air Lines' Delta Connection brand. Differences include power outlets and USB ports at every seat on SkyWest's versions.

Data from Cirium indicates there are over 8,000 scheduled flights for the CRJ550 within the U.S. this month alone—6,387 operated by United via GoJet—with routes such as Ronald Reagan Washington National Airport (DCA) to Newark Liberty International Airport (EWR) being particularly busy.

Bombardier designed several features into this model to enhance passenger experience despite reducing seat count by twenty compared with its predecessor. The plane offers premium seating options including ten first-class seats equipped with power outlets and USB ports.

United introduced a snack bar concept on board; however Zach Griff observed during his inaugural flight experience some logistical challenges due mainly due limited staffing constraints onboard affecting service speed especially concerning alcoholic beverages distribution which must be served by attendants according FAA regulations .

To address typical regional jet limitations regarding carry-on luggage capacity , four dedicated closets were incorporated each capable storing twelve bags thereby minimizing need gate checking .

Lastly compliance requirements under scope clauses dictated maximum takeoff weight adjustment downwards ensuring alignment contractual obligations between airlines unions thus facilitating operational feasibility given prevailing industry constraints .
